So, 'Dreams' from 2020 is quite an interesting piece in the animation realm. It's got this intriguing blend of personal dreams and broader themes, like the husband’s whimsical jaunt into the Jurassic Period—a real nod to classic adventure, right? Meanwhile, the wife's dream about draft cards hints at societal pressures, which is a cool contrast. The son’s monastery entrance dream feels almost spiritual, while the daughter's geopolitical shifts give it an oddly timely resonance. The animation style isn’t groundbreaking, but it complements the surreal narrative nicely. It’s all tied together with a pacing that keeps you engaged, even if it’s a bit meandering at times. It’s a layered exploration of family dynamics through the lens of dreams, which I find distinctive.
